6. Can I install software I need to use for class or personal use?
No, adding software to our system can create security risks and cause unintended consequences for other applications. Any software has to be tested carefully. The ACC must also verify and comply with all software licensing requirements; therefore we will not permit students, faculty or instructional staff to install software applications on the system we manage.

10. What are the rules of the labs?
Most common rules include the following:
  • Children are not allowed in the labs
  • Absolutely not food or drink in the labs
  • Cellular conversation are prohibited in the labs
ACC rules are posted in all classroom-teaching labs, as well as the open lab.
